The Aguirre Law Firm APC is an established and trusted immigration law firm with a strong team motivated by the positive changes they create for our clients and immigrant community. Our Team is looking for a like minded individual with the same values and motivations.
We are seeking a Spanish speaking attorney who is passionate, talented, and has at least 1- 3 years or more of immigration law experience. This individual should have the capacity to manage an array of cases and tasks including but not limited to EOIR court cases, USCIS Family immigration cases, writing - motions, I601 waivers, court representation, case management, and legal research.

Qualifications:
License to practice law in the State of California preferred
Must have 1 - 3 years of experience practicing immigration
Knowledge of USCIS and EOIR procedures and case management
Ability work and maintain a caseload of 150+ cases
Must be fluent to speak and write in both English and Spanish REQUIRED
Excellent organizational and time management skills
Ability to multitask in a fast paced environment
Flexible Team Player
Reliable Transportation
Be Flexible to work from two Office Locations Los Angeles, and Van Nuys would be helpful, but not required.
